Keto and Paleo are a great way for people who have never thought about their diets before to begin taking an active role in what they consume. This has the effect of aiding weight loss because the foods they recommend are usually filling and nutrient rich as opposed to unfilling and nutrient poor. Keto does have some therapeutic benefits for people with epilepsy, but I have not seen evidence to suggest that it has an effect on weight loss over and above what happens with caloric restriction.

No one reacting to help someone in need when there is a crowd is a well documented phenomenon. It's called the "Bystander Effect." And it basically happens because the more people around when someone is being hurt or threatened the less sense of responsibility people have. They fall back into "someone else will take care of it" mode. There have been cases of people stepping over a man as he's bleeding to death on a sidewalk after being stabbed. Not just 1 or 2, but over 20.

For weight loss what matters is strictly calories in vs calories out. If you have specific training goals (ie bodybuilding or running or rowing) you will probably have to pay attention to macronutrients (fat, protein, and carbohydrates).
